On Tuesday, 1 September 2020 at 03:51:10 UTC, user1234 wrote:
> On Tuesday, 1 September 2020 at 02:08:54 UTC, JG wrote:
>> Is there anyway to remove the boilerplate code of dealing with 
>> tuples:
>>
>> I find myself having to write things like this fairly often
>>
>> auto someRandomName  = f(...); //where f returns a tuple with 
>> two parts
>> auto firstPart = someRandomName[0];
>> auto secondPart = someRandomName[1];
>>
>>
>> Is to possible to write something so that the above is 
>> essentially equivalent to:
>>
>> assignTuple!(firstPart,secondPart) = f(...);
>>
>> The closest I can produce is using a template mixin so that I 
>> would have to write:
>>
>> mixin AssignTuple!(()=>f(...),"firstPart","secondPart");
>
> ---
> void assignTuple(S, T...)(auto ref S s, auto ref T t)
> {
>     static foreach (i; 0 .. S.length)
>         t[i] = s[i];
> }
>
> void main()
> {
>     import std;
>     string a,b;
>     tuple("a", "b").assignTuple(a,b);
> }
> ---
Thanks for your answer. That helps somewhat, however it is still 
longer and less clear than one would ideally want. In addition 
you need to use explicit types.
